5.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: What are typical tiered rates in Malaysia?
A: Tiered rates vary by consumption level and user type (residential/commercial). Rates typically range from RM 0.218 to RM 0.571 per kWh for residential users.

Q2: What is the standard service tax rate?
A: Service tax rates in Malaysia typically range from 6% to 10%, depending on the consumer category and current government policies.

Q3: How often are electricity bills calculated?
A: Electricity bills are typically calculated monthly based on meter readings taken by utility providers.

Q4: Are there different rate structures?
A: Yes, Malaysia uses tiered pricing where rates increase with higher consumption levels to encourage energy conservation.

Q5: Can this calculator be used for commercial properties?
A: Yes, but commercial rates may differ from residential rates. Users should input the appropriate tiered rate for their consumer category.
